what is the modification of the small intestinal wall that serves to increase surface area?

Respuesta :

ajzwoot
ajzwoot ajzwoot
  • 02-01-2021

Answer:

Villi

Explanation:

Villi are folds on the small intestine lining that increase the surface area to facilitate the absorption of nutrients.
